Output 866663b7ef26a44608ab61e0e77c7b9832de3c1fd4422e132ae6195765298c53:0

value
167178608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c59c480be2bdab8fc37b534175b0ff38878800b OP_EQUAL
address
32pKa1NQRpEC1gQySVg94QB8RV9RFyqiYy
transaction
866663b7ef26a44608ab61e0e77c7b9832de3c1fd4422e132ae6195765298c53
spent
true